Become a lead contributor and people manager on the NBCUniversal Cyber Security team and make an impact defending corporate resources, building relationships across business lines, and driving cyber defense across the business and the NBCU Enterprise.
This position is responsible for:
- Creating and executing campaign packages to promote key cyber security messages across diverse audiences.
- Being the principal copywriter/copy editor for all content.
- Having experience working with IT and Cyber teams and gaining a deep understanding of NBCU Cyber services, industry-specific business risks, and the evolving cyber threat landscape.
Responsibilities:
- Manage a team of contributors to ideate, create, execute, and measure communication and marketing campaigns.
- Develop marketing and communications strategies across four threads:
- Service Portfolio: Market cyber security services and communicate engagement process.
- Program Initiatives: Communicate program initiatives and impact on user groups.
- Human Risk Awareness and Training: Create engagement campaigns to educate the enterprise on cyber threats.
- Strategic/Business Status: Support leadership communication, creating content for executive briefings.
- Generate innovative ideas for content, workflow solutions, and communication methods.
- Present information clearly and logically for comprehension.
- Develop content in alternative media forms for usability, maintaining consistent voice.
- Collaborate with business area communication leads, Information Security Officers, service leads, Cyber leadership, and cyber security experts to ensure accurate messaging.
- Identify target audiences for relevant touchpoints.
- Research, outline, write, and edit content.
- Measure and report the effectiveness of marketing campaigns, events, and programs.
- Develop and manage content for the Cyber intranet, training library, communication workflows, and business briefings.
- Evaluate current content and develop innovative methods for improvement.
- Adhere to brand usage guidelines and develop brand templates.
- Oversee and collaborate with third-party vendors as needed.
- Organize internal virtual and in-person training events.
Basic Requirements:
- 10+ years executing marketing and communication campaigns for Technology and Cyber Security markets.
- Strong copywriting and copy editing skills.
- Ability to translate complex information into simple, polished, engaging content.
- Strong PowerPoint skills.
- Experience leading lines of questioning for discovery.
- Comfortable driving actions and deadlines with Leadership.
- Experience using project management tools.
- Expert in email marketing best practices.
Desired Characteristics:
- Cyber Awareness and Training experience is a plus.
- Strong graphic layout and design skills are a plus.
- Bachelor’s Degree in an IT-related field or equivalent work experience.
Additional Requirements:
- Fully Remote position.
- Eligible for company-sponsored benefits.
Salary: $120,000 - $140,000 (bonus eligible)
